TURKEY
1953

SUSTAINED progress toward the international enactment of calendar reform was reported at the Seventh Annual Meeting 15 January 1954 of The World Calendar Association, International, held in the International Building, New York City. Published highlights (JCR Vol. 24, April 1954) for TURKEY:

Dr. Hashim Amir Ali of India, leading Moslem proponent of calendar reform, stopped over briefly in Istanbul in November on a trip which included similar stops in Beirut, Baghdad and Tehran. In each of these cities, he laid the ground for more extended visits early in 1954, when he will confer on calendar questions with groups of Moslem leaders form each country--Turkey, Lebanon, Syria, Iraq and Iran.
